Prime Minister Ranil Wickremesinghe today (May 20) requested all students to return to school and resume academic activities as usual since the country's security has been restored to normalcy.
The Prime Minister made this request while addressing a press conference at Temple Trees today.
During the briefing, Mr. Wickremesinghe also emphasised that permission will not be granted to set-up Sharia universities in the country.
“We can only permit the establishment of degree awarding institutes. A legal order must be issued to bar any institution from functioning as a Sharia university,” Mr. Wickremesinghe noted.
He also added that all Madarasa institutions will be brought under the Education Ministry in future.
